Abstract
Thermoelectric (TE) generation often provides voltages that are not directly usable by traditional electronics as levels are too low from the TE cell. By implementing charge pumps optimized for these ultra-low levels, a proposed circuit technique is described that can boost the TE output to levels that can used for energy harvesting applications. To improve efficiency, the architecture included Maximum Power Point Tracking and ultra-low power digital control, which can be implemented with subthreshold logic.
